WISCONSIN RAPIDS - In the Division 2 All-Around competition, Antigo's Kirsten Tincher finished 23rd. Rhinelander's Elle Spiegelhoff was 24th. And Antigo's Maura Boodry was 25th.
In the Division 1 All-Around, Paige Kurszewski of Stevens Point was 26th. Wisconsin Rapids' Tabitha Dorshorst was the lone area athlete to reach the podium. Dorshorst was fifth in the uneven bars competition.
Antigo competes in the Division 2 team competition on Saturday.
TOMAHAWK - Workers at Daigle Brothers in Tomahawk can build almost anything out of steel. Most of their business is creating custom parts and putting up buildings, but more recently, they've been building a new invention.
Daigle Brothers began in 1987. Back then they did a lot of construction related jobs like painting. Later they focused on steel construction.
"In the 90's we did a lot of school buildings, there was a lot of schools being built, so we supplied structural steel for these building projects... Currently our biggest markets are universities, hospitals, office buildings... we do a lot of fire stations," said Steve Daigle President of Daigle Brothers Inc.
